Sell or Trade my 1955 Patrician.
very rare car in this color combination and option . and only very view left on the road . Power windows, power seats , all new upgraded brakes, , automatic , 352 Packard V8, torsion level suspension , Novi AC , rear passenger heater and many more option.
the car and the paint are not perfect , but she is solid . Some TLC is still needed , but i continue to work on her until sold.
i be interested in pre war, pre 1939 project Trade , but only packard or similar quality .
Many more photos available
Only reason for selling is to purchase an older one . Asking $14900.-
No tire Kickers . Serious inquiries only please.
Located in Athens , TN

Hello Guys.
i recently purchased a 1955 Patrician.
Can someone help me with the part numbers for the brake shoes from and back ? All listings I find are Clipper only.
In addition, I read on here several posts about bendix treadle-vac conversion / update, but did not see one that has a good parts list in regards to a brake booster and a Master cylinder.
Maybe someone who has actually done it can give me some info

thanks
